Long story short, I’m cheap and didn’t wanna shell out $25 for a legit one, LFS had egg crate for $5 and I had some old powerheads with the removable suction cups and some glue/epoxy.

It got me thinking what else I could make myself, anyone have any ideas to share?

I glue egg crate to a small mag float. I dont like having a frag rack visable in my display though.

I probably don’t mind it because it’s small and tucked into a corner, but any larger and it would feel the same. It’s got me thinking about how to go about a larger rack, maybe set up a frag tank [emoji848]
